CanalPro EDTA Irrigation Liquid

Detail

Product description

CanalPro EDTA 17% Irrigant Liquid.

Ref Description Options
UCPE171 100ml Each
UCPE175 500ml Each

In order to view prices and purchase from Trycare, you must register as a user or log in if you are already registered with us.

Recently Viewed